2 of the 3 DBs that made us DBU were in fact 3 stars.
DBU became a thing off the 2010-2011 defensive backfield the 3 most prominent members were Patrick Peterson Morris Claiborne and tyrann mathieu

Morris Claiborne ended as a 3 star and tyrann mathieu was a 3 star until near the end.

I remember when Jalen Mills signed, one of the paid scouts said, “ I don’t know which freshmen will play, but one for sure to get a Red-Shirt, Jalen Mills!”


Mills played at a high school in Tx, the other DB, was rated higher, signed with UTx. That Tx kid barely saw the field, ended up transferring. Mills, has been one to follow. Great player at LSU and the Pros.


The guy has a Super Bowl ring!



”Mills started all 13 games at cornerback his true freshman year at LSU in 2012, recording 57 tackles and two interceptions. As sophomore in 2013, he again started all 13 games, recording 67 tackles, three interceptions, and three sacks. As a junior in 2014, he started 12 games at safety and one at cornerback. He finished the season with 62 tackles and one interception. As a senior in 2015, Mills missed the first six games due to injury. Despite the missed time, he was named a 2015 All-American by CBS Sports.”
